    What Makes Evans, Georgia Ideal for Families

    Evans shines for families because it’s designed with everyday life in mind. You’ll find:

    • Strong schools and extracurriculars: Columbia County School District is widely respected. Families can access robust academic programs, fine arts, and youth sports.
    • Abundant recreation: From Evans Towne Center Park and the Lady A Amphitheater to Blanchard Woods Park’s soccer complex and trails along the Savannah River, outdoor time comes naturally here.
    • Convenient commutes: Quick access to Washington Road, Furys Ferry, River Watch Parkway, and I-20 makes getting to Augusta’s medical district, Fort Eisenhower (formerly Fort Gordon), and key employers straightforward.
    • Community-first events: Festivals, concerts, farmers markets, and seasonal celebrations keep the calendar full and the community connected.

    When buyers search for Evans family homes, they’re often looking for move-in-ready properties with open-concept living, large kitchens, flexible spaces for home offices or playrooms, and backyards worthy of weekend gatherings. Evans delivers that mix—often in swim/tennis neighborhoods with sidewalks, pocket parks, and clubhouses.

    Neighborhoods and Communities to Know

    Evans offers a range of neighborhoods, each with its own feel and strengths. A few popular options for Evans family homes include:

    • Riverwood Plantation: A master-planned favorite with trails, parks, and quick access to top schools. You’ll find a mix of new and newer construction, from craftsman-style homes to larger custom builds. Champions Retreat Golf Club is nearby, adding premium amenities for golf enthusiasts.
    • Bartram Trail: Centered around a highly regarded golf course, Bartram Trail offers a peaceful, green setting with a variety of home sizes. Families love the community trail network and easy access to schools and shopping.
    • Crawford Creek: Known for robust amenities—pools, playgrounds, and sports courts—Crawford Creek serves families seeking newer construction with a resort-style neighborhood feel. Sidewalks and community events make it particularly friendly for kids.
    • River Island: Tucked along the Savannah River with boardwalks and nature paths, River Island emphasizes outdoor living and community design. Many homes offer stunning natural views and a timeless architectural style.
    • Knob Hill and Windmill Plantation: Established communities with larger lots, mature landscaping, and classic Southern curb appeal. Many families appreciate the space, privacy, and sense of community.
    • Jones Creek (Evans/Martinez corridor): Once centered around a golf course, this established area features generous lots, tree-lined streets, and a variety of floor plans. Its location provides fast access to both Evans amenities and Augusta shopping and dining.

    Schools and Education: A Major Draw for Evans Family Homes

    Columbia County schools are a defining reason families choose Evans. While school zones can change, families often look at:

    • High Schools: Lakeside High, Greenbrier High, and Evans High, known for academic rigor, athletics, and strong community involvement.
    • Middle Schools: Stallings Island, Greenbrier, and Lakeside are popular options that feed into the high-performing high schools.
    • Elementary Schools: Riverside, River Ridge, Lewiston, Greenbrier, and Blue Ridge are frequently on buyer shortlists.

    Beyond the classroom, families appreciate robust arts programs, STEM offerings, and competitive sports leagues. The Columbia County Library and the Columbia County Performing Arts Center provide year-round enrichment, and private and magnet options in the broader Augusta area expand the choices for specialized learning.     Parks, Recreation, and Weekend Fun

    Evans is built for active families. Highlights include:

    • Evans Towne Center Park and Lady A Amphitheater: The heart of community life, hosting concerts, festivals, movies, and holiday events. The surrounding area includes playgrounds, open fields, and walkable access to dining and services.
    • Blanchard Woods Park: A premier soccer complex with walking trails and wooded spaces, popular for tournaments and weekend practices.
    • Savannah Rapids Park and the Augusta Canal: A short drive away for kayaking, biking, picnicking, and scenic views.
    • Clarks Hill Lake (Strom Thurmond Lake): Nearby for fishing, boating, and lakefront day trips.
    • Golf: Bartram Trail and Champions Retreat top many golfers’ lists, with additional options throughout the Augusta area.

    For fitness and wellness, you’ll find local gyms, yoga studios, and youth sports leagues supported by the Columbia County Recreation Department. Shopping hubs like Mullins Crossing and nearby centers bring national retailers and convenient services to your doorstep, while local eateries and coffee shops keep the community flavor strong.

    Commute and Connectivity

    Many buyers of Evans family homes work at Fort Eisenhower, in Augusta’s medical corridor, or in the growing cybersecurity and tech sectors. From Evans:

    • I-20 provides fast east-west travel across the metro.
    • Washington Road (GA-104) and Furys Ferry Road (GA-28) connect you to downtown Augusta and the riverfront.
    • River Watch Parkway offers a direct route to the medical district and employment centers.

    What to Expect: Home Styles, Lot Sizes, and Pricing

    Evans family homes span a broad spectrum:

    • Resale homes in established neighborhoods: Often brick or fiber-cement exteriors, 3–5 bedrooms, formal dining rooms transitioning to open-concept layouts, and mature trees. Many have fenced yards and covered porches.
    • New construction: Energy-efficient builds, modern kitchens with large islands, flexible loft/bonus rooms, and primary suites with spa-style baths. Communities like Crawford Creek and sections of Riverwood often highlight resort-style amenities.
    • Luxury living: Custom homes along the Savannah River, in River Island, or on/near courses like Champions Retreat and Bartram Trail, offering premium finishes, outdoor living spaces, and larger lot selections.
    • Townhomes and low-maintenance options: Growing in popularity for busy families, medical professionals, and downsizers who want Evans schools and amenities without intensive yard work.

    In terms of budget, prices in Evans generally run above the Georgia state average due to the area’s strong demand and school performance. You’ll find well-kept starter homes, mid-range family properties, and luxury options. Expect HOA fees in amenity neighborhoods and be prepared for competitive offers on move-in-ready homes.     Smart Buying Strategies for Families

    To secure the right Evans family home, consider:

    • Aligning with the school calendar: Spring and early summer often bring more listings but also more competition. If you need to move mid-year, Anthony can target off-market opportunities and quick-turn properties.
    • Prioritizing the “lived-in” details: Sidewalks, cul-de-sacs, yard orientation, and proximity to parks can matter as much as square footage.
    • Reviewing HOA and amenity access: Confirm pool schedules, guest policies, and community event calendars to match your lifestyle.
    • Inspecting for family comfort: Pay attention to storage (mudrooms, pantries), noise (street traffic, HVAC placement), and safety (fence conditions, playset suitability).
    • Considering flood zones: Near river-adjacent areas, verify floodplain status and insurance requirements.
